Prenatal Massage FAQs
Is prenatal massage safe in the first trimester?
Yes. Ashley uses safe, informed techniques for all trimesters. Positioning and pressure are adjusted to ensure comfort and safety.
What pregnancy symptoms does massage help with?
It helps reduce back and hip pain, swelling, fatigue, and stress. It also supports circulation, digestion, and hormonal balance.
Do I need approval from my doctor or midwife?
Most clients don’t need approval, but check with your provider if you have a high-risk pregnancy or specific medical concerns.
How often should I schedule sessions?
Many clients come monthly in early pregnancy and weekly in the third trimester. We’ll create a plan based on your needs.
